https://darkcointalk.org/threads/rc5-launch-mandatory-update.2443/Hello Everyone, ****** PLEASE UPDATE TO RC5, THIS UPDATE INCLUDES A SPORK (A HARD FORK THAT CAN BE ACTIVATED AT WILL). WHEN 90% OF THE NETWORK HAS UPDATED, IT WILL BE ACTIVATED OR IN 3 WEEKS. *****
RC5 is officially available for download! This is a large update to the stability of Darksend, including: - Enforcement of masternode payments - Vastly improved effectiveness of the anonymity provided by Darksend (due to the audit of Kristov) - Improved speed of Darksend - Prepared code for open sourcing - Added Darksend overview screen so users can see what's happening This is the last release candidate we'll have. Open sourcing will happen in one week! After this, we'll have the community name releases and be doing a 2-3 month release schedule. For all changes, please see the changelog: https://github.com/darkcoinproject/darkcoin-binaries/blob/master/CHANGELOG.mdWhat's next for Darkcoin?
Next we're going to start working on a demo version of Instant Transactions ( https://www.darkcoin.io/downloads/InstantTX.pdf). It's going to take a lot of work to lay the foundation, soon after we'll be calling for some testnet users to try it out and report back. Other improvements in the works include fixing DOS hardening for the Masternode network and Darksend. How To Use Darksend (Thanks vertoe!)

https://darkcointalk.org/threads/rc5-launching-september-22nd.2382/RC5 - Spork Ahead!
Development has been moving along consistently and we’re almost ready to launch. We’re going to be launching RC5 on the 22nd (Next Monday). Instant Transactions
We’re working on a paper describing the instant transaction system, expect that on Friday. We’ll also have more announcements and very detailed development update coming later this week. What's included and what's the plan?
RC5 has a basic version of enforcement built into it that when activated will guarantee masternode payments are present in a block. So far, testing has proven the code is working and we're in the process of working out some of the final issues with it. The code is very simple and when activated the network will simply reject blocks from pools that have not updated. Open Source
Darksend will be open sourced one week after RC5 has been released, September 29th. This will allow updates if needed before the code is released. What's Next?
Darksend is working really nicely with no pressing issues presently. I would like to take some time and implement the Instant Transaction system immediately following release or RC5. -Evan
